Critical CPR and Emergency Response Skills for Employees
First Aid and CPR certification courses equip employees with the necessary skills to provide immediate care during emergencies. Key components of these trainings include:
- Recognizing Emergencies: Quickly identifying whether a situation requires First Aid intervention.
- CPR Techniques: Learning the steps of CPR, including chest compression and rescue breaths.
- Using an AED: Understanding how to operate an Automated External Defibrillator, which can be critical in cases of cardiac arrest.
- First Aid for Common Injuries: Managing bleeding, burns, fractures, and other common injuries effectively.
Understanding and Complying with Irish Workplace First Aid Regulations
In Ireland, all employers must comply with health and safety regulations, including providing adequate First Aid responses in the workplace. This legislation ensures that:
- Every workplace has a designated First Aid officer trained in emergency procedures.
- There is a sufficient number of qualified first aiders available during working hours.
- First Aid supplies are readily accessible and well-maintained in the workplace.
By enrolling in a First Aid and CPR certification course, employers ensure they meet these requirements, thereby protecting their employees and themselves from legal liabilities.

Essential Steps in Workplace Emergency First Aid Procedures
First Aid training focuses on how to respond effectively in an emergency situation using a systematic approach:
- Assess the Scene: Ensure the environment is safe for both the rescuer and the victim.
- Call for Help: Dial emergency services or ensure someone else does.
- Provide Care: Follow First Aid protocols to assess and assist the injured person until professional help arrives.
Choosing the Right First Aid Course: Online vs. In-Person Training
When selecting a First Aid course, consider the format that best fits your needs:
- Online First Aid Course: Flexible and convenient, allowing employees to learn at their own pace.
- In-Person Emergency First Aid Training: Provides hands-on practice and immediate feedback from instructors, which is invaluable for skill mastery.
Regardless of the format, ensure that the course is accredited and covers vital topics comprehensively.
